DEXTER – Betty Lou Duplisea, 80, passed Dec. 19, 2007, surrounded by her loving family at her daughter’s home after a short illness. Betty was born Sept. 13, 1927, to Robert W. Hamilton Sr. and Rose (Richardson) Hamilton. Among many other jobs she owned and operated with her husband, Raymond, Maple Leaf Boarding Home. Together they provided a loving home for many elderly people for years. Betty had many talents. She enjoyed many crafts and got pleasure from sewing clothes for her family. She loved the outdoors and gardening. She and Raymond spent many happy hours on the water fishing in their boat exploring various lakes. She was always on the look out for yard sales to get the “bargain of the day.” Betty was predeceased by her husband of 58 years, Raymond Duplisea, who passed Dec. 29, 2006. Betty is survived by her five children, Pamela and husband, Roger Woodard, Craig and Sue Duplisea, Glen and Jolene Duplisea, Denise Eaton and Darran Duplisea; 10 grandchildren, 14 great-grandchildren; brother, Robert W. Hamilton Jr. of Councel Bluff, Iowa; and sister, Elaine Nelson of Canaan. She also leaves behind her beloved cat, Sugar. Per her request, there will be no visiting hours. Family memorial services will be held in the spring.
